### Key Ceremony Checklist — Item 7: GridForge Recovery Seal

For future maintainers of GridForge, the crossword generator: during the annual key ceremony, verify that the puzzle-signing key escrow is intact before rotating. Two ceremony witnesses must be present, and the sealed envelope from the previous rotation must be opened and compared against the vault record.

If the vault refuses to open with the rotated key, fall back to manual recovery.

Manual recovery requires the recovery passphrase recorded here:

vault phrase of kahog-kawep = istiel-kasath-julix-ulaeth-jorir-novdor-kasix-ulaok-novael-oliius

Subject: Billing worker blue-green cut-over done

On-call,

The Tollgate billing worker is now fully on the green stack. Blue drained at 02:10 with zero in-flight invoices lost; reconciliation matched to the cent. Blue stays warm for 48 hours — rollback is a single router flip, no redeploy needed. Watch the retry-queue depth overnight; anything above baseline for 15 minutes means flip back and page me. Green is running with the configuration values that follow.

settings of fahag-haduf:
[ulaox]
port = 8443
region = south-2
host = ulaox.lumiccorp.internal
timeout_ms = 500
retries = 8

Runbook: telemetry payload compression (Gridfall agent). Agents above v4 gzip payloads by default. If ingest rejects with "payload too large," check that compression is enabled in the agent config and that the collector advertises gzip support. Do not raise the size cap; that masks misconfigured batching. Restart the agent after any config change. Confirm reduced payload sizes in the intake dashboard within five minutes. For escalation, attach the build token shown below.

build token for kafof-kagug: htk14_2648140d704401

TICKET: Vault locked during Hermes-Build migration

Migrating the Pelagornis daemon to the hermetic Hermes-Build toolchain. All network fetches removed; deps now pinned in the lockfile. Problem: the signing vault sealed itself when the old fetch hook was deleted, so release artifacts can't be signed. Reviewer: please verify the new BUILD rules don't reintroduce ambient credentials, and confirm the sandbox flag set. To unseal the vault for the signing step, enter the recovery passphrase below.

recovery phrase for fajeg-kawep: druix-gorius-briax-ulaeth-fraox-lammir-pelox-jormir-pelwyn-julir